What is a wicked problem and how can you solve it?

A wicked problem is a social or cultural problem that’s difficult or impossible to solve—normally because of its complex and interconnected nature. Wicked problems lack clarity in both their aims and solutions, and are subject to real-world constraints which hinder risk-free attempts to find a solution.

What is a wicked problem examples?

A wicked problem is a social or cultural issue or concern that is difficult to explain and inherently impossible to solve. Examples of wicked problems in today’s society include things like education design, financial crises, health care, hunger, income disparity, obesity, poverty, terrorism, and sustainability.

What are some of the key characteristics of wicked problem?

What’s a Wicked Problem?

  • They do not have a definitive formulation.
  • They do not have a “stopping rule.” In other words, these problems lack an inherent logic that signals when they are solved.
  • Their solutions are not true or false, only good or bad.
  • There is no way to test the solution to a wicked problem.

What is a wicked problem in education?

Goel: Education is a wicked problem. “Wicked problem” is a technical term initially proposed in the context of public policy in the late 1970s. There are some classes of problems that are really wicked, and what makes them wicked is they have multiple goals and these goals are in conflict with each other.
